fom - java

Run Settings
LanguageJava
Language Version
Run Command
class Main { public static void main(String[] args) { Ressource rs = new Ressource(3); System.out.println("Hello World!"); } }
public class Ressource { private int id; private String status; public static void main(String[] args) { } public Ressource(int id) { this.setId(id); } public Ressource(String status) { this.setStatus(status); } public int getId() { return id; } public void setId(int neueId) { if (neueId>0) { id=neueId; } else System.exit(1); } public String getStatus() { return status; } public void setStatus(String status) { this.status = status; } }
public class Mitarbeiter extends Ressource{ private String name; public String getName() { return name; } public void setName(String name) { this.name = name; } }
public class Maschine extends Ressource { private String standort; private ArrayList<Maschine> mitarbeiterDieBedienenDuerfen = new ArrayList<>(); public String getStandort() { return standort; } public void setStandort(String standort) { this.standort = standort; } }
import java.util.ArrayList; public class Auftrag { private ArrayList<Maschine> maschinenliste = new ArrayList<>(); }
Editor Settings
Theme
Key bindings
Full width
Lines